Alvin ELMORE 1874–1907 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1874

Birth Location: Illinois

Death Date: 1907

Death Location: Benton, Franklin County, Illinois, United States of America

Father: Alfred Prison)

Mother: Frances GORDON

Spouse(s): Deguster (McCollum)

Children(s): Yewell ELMORE

The story of Alvin ELMORE began in 1874 in Illinois. In 1880, Alvin ELMORE resided in Carbondale, Jackson, Illinois, USA. In 1900, Alvin ELMORE resided in Benton, Franklin, Illinois, USA. Alvin ELMORE married Deguster Aka Gussie Johns Elmore Mccollum, and had children including Yewell Lindsy Elmore. Alvin ELMORE passed away in 1907 in Benton, Franklin County, Illinois, United States of America.
